Question to the Northern Ireland Office:

To ask Her Majesty's Government what representations they have received about their proposals for addressing Northern Ireland Legacy issues; and from whom.

This question was answered on 30th April 2020

The Written Ministerial Statement published on 18 March took account of the responses received to the Government’s consultation ‘Addressing the Legacy of Northern Ireland’s Past’. As set out in this statement, we have started engagement with a range of stakeholders on the legacy proposals, including victims’ groups, the NI parties and the Irish Government. The Government is committed to finding consensus on the detail of the proposals which allows us to move forward.
